The milk lactone market is gaining significant traction due to its wide array of applications across various industries. Milk lactones, which are a type of lactone derived from milk and dairy products, have become crucial ingredients in several sectors due to their unique properties. In the food industry, milk lactones are commonly used for their flavoring properties, providing a creamy, sweet aroma that enhances dairy products, baked goods, and beverages. They are also utilized in savory and sweet snack formulations, acting as flavor modifiers to create an enriched sensory experience. With the growing consumer demand for natural and clean-label ingredients, the role of milk lactones in enhancing food products is becoming more prominent, driving demand for this market segment. The rise of functional foods, plant-based dairy alternatives, and clean-label products is further catalyzing the adoption of milk lactones in the food industry.

Milk lactones are also gaining traction in personal care products due to their emollient and moisturizing properties. In this application, milk lactones are utilized in creams, lotions, and other skincare formulations to enhance the texture and deliver a smooth, silky finish to the skin. The mild, pleasant scent that these lactones impart is another reason for their use in personal care. These products often appeal to consumers seeking naturally-derived ingredients that are free from harsh chemicals. The global shift towards organic and natural personal care products has spurred the growth of milk lactones within this sector, as they meet the demand for safer, gentle formulations. Additionally, milk lactones' ability to bind to the skin and provide long-lasting hydration makes them an appealing choice for high-end skincare brands targeting both functional and aesthetic benefits.
